What does ♦️ mean from a guy you like?

He might be trying to be suave, implying you're a 'diamond' or a 'catch.' It's a low-risk compliment that could be flirty if the context is right, but it's not super explicit. Could also just be a reaction to something you said, like 'that's cool ♦️'.

What does ♦️ mean from a girl?

Real talk: if a girl sends ♦️, it's usually a positive but subtle signal. She might be feeling good, sharing something aesthetic, or giving a low-key compliment. Context with your relationship is everything – from a crush, it's a soft 'you're a gem' vibe; from a friend, it's more about shared good feelings or card games.

What does ♦️ mean in texting?

How people actually use this in texts is generally as a subtle flex, a sign of feeling good or 'precious,' or a literal reference to card games. It's not usually deep or complicated; it adds a touch of aesthetic or a quiet 'I'm doing well' vibe.

Is ♦️ flirty or friendly?

Depends on who sent it and what came before. If it's your crush and they just complimented you, it leans flirty (like 'you're a treasure'). From a friend, it's almost always friendly (card games, good vibes). The beauty is in its ambiguity, allowing for plausible deniability if it doesn't land right.
